What it is
“90 day run braids” is the beauty side quest of TikTok’s 90-day lock-in / Great Lock In energy. Creators committing to a 90-day self-improvement sprint (#90dayrun, #lockin) film the protective-style install that has to survive the whole run — often knotless braids, French curl braids, or clean “no boho” sets — then caption it straight: “My 90 day run braids.” The mechanic is practical, not a dance. You book or DIY a long-wear braid style so morning hair isn’t a decision while you grind gym, money, or content goals. Clips are chair reveals, first-day mirrors, and “we’ll see if these last” check-ins tagged #90dayrun next to #braids. Related tags like #90daysofbraids show people documenting the same wear window even when they aren’t using the lock-in framing. Peak freshness tracks the late-summer / fall lock-in wave: August posts are still dropping day-one installs with the exact CSI phrase. Audio is usually whatever sound is under the braid reveal, not a shared CapCut template. Caution: stylists and derms still warn against leaving tight installs past a healthy wear window — 90 days is a challenge caption, not a medical recommendation.

Common questions
- What are 90 day run braids?
- Protective braids people get at the start of a 90-day lock-in / #90dayrun so hair stays easy while they focus on other goals.
- Is it a dance challenge?
- No. It’s a braid-install and progress-post format tied to the broader 90-day self-improvement trend.
- Which styles show up most?
- Knotless braids, French curl braids, and clean non-boho sets are common in the tagged clips.
- Should braids really stay in 90 days?
- That’s the challenge slogan, not a rule. Most stylists recommend shorter wear windows and watching for tension on edges.
